2019-06-26 14:53

[笔记]关于GitHub创建完,博客(仓库主页)绑定域名访问总是404的问题。

404示例
There isn't a GitHub Pages site here

出现这个 404 的错误,
一般表示你的域名已经能够解析到了XXX.github.io,
但是你的github还需要进一步配置。(例如绑定自己的域名)

一起来看看怎么做:

首先,我们需要先进入到你的 Github项目 中去,
然后点击 settings 进行我们的仓库配置。

 第一点要注意的是别名,最好是设置成:

用户名.github.io

之后找到 GitHub Pages 进行页面的配置。

找到 Custom domain ,这个就是我们需要设置域名的地方,
我们输入完成我们自己的域名之后,进行绑定(点击Save)就可以了。

保存了之后回到项目,这个时候我们会在仓库目录下面看到一个名字为CNAME的文件,
里面的内容就是你的域名的全称。

最后,我们还需要再确认一下我们的域名配置。

打开域名解析
我们需要建立两个域名解析条例

 1丶A记录是记录IP的,我们先要ping一下我们自己的主页的地址,也就是调出cmd控制台,

ping 用户名.github.io

  然后可以得到一个IP地址,这个IP就是我们要绑定在A记录上的地址(ping域名的时候地址可能会变,因为github动态的分配了3个ip进去,哪个都可以访问的)。
 2丶CNAME地址,我们在记录里面写的是www,然后指向了我们的github域名(cname类型的解析为域名解析到域名)。

这样我们的解析就算是配置完成了,直接访问我们的www的域名就可以访问到了。


点这,给博主早餐加个鸡蛋!(ง •̀_•́)ง
hzv5.cn文章二维码

扫描二维码,在手机上阅读!



添加新评论